The screenrooms in the cinema
were dusty places. There are a number of photos that were
taken during the night that had orbclouds kicked up in them
but this is the only photo out of the many dozens taken that
had this strange, multicoloured anomaly in it. It's totally
unique in appearance compared to all of the other floating
'orbs' which leads me to believe that it wasn't created by
dust or airborne particles. Also, incidentally, this orb is
exactly where, earlier in the investigation, a group member
noted that they had seen a spot of light on the wall. When
I showed them this photo they concluded that the light captured
was pretty much in the exact same spot.
A follow-up photo taken directly
afterwards showed nothing thus ruling out the possibility
of it being an external lightsource shining on the wall or
something on the lens. |
